Members stevegarris Posted July 29, 2014 Members Share Posted July 29, 2014 I just picked up some of these, at a sale price of $69.65 ea. They are basically like any other PAR 64 can with the smaller quad LED's. The body is molded plastic, which makes it very light-weight. They have the led control panel on the back (no dip-switches). I plan on using them without a controller, in sound active mode for live bands in small clubs. So far, I'm very impressed but have not run them in the field yet.
